Essential Elements of Any Dolly Parton Costume
Before diving into specific costume ideas, let’s talk about the non-negotiables. No matter which era or style you choose, certain elements will make your Dolly transformation authentic and recognizable.
The Hair
Big, blonde, and bouffant. Dolly’s hair is arguably her most iconic feature. Whether you opt for a high-quality blonde wig with built-in volume or style your own hair with serious teasing and hairspray, the hair needs to be big. Think curls, layers, and enough height to command attention.
The Sparkle
Rhinestones, sequins, glitter, metallic fabrics—Dolly doesn’t do subtle. Whether it’s a fully sequined jumpsuit or just a rhinestone-studded belt and jewelry, incorporating sparkle is essential to capturing her glamorous country aesthetic.
The Attitude
Perhaps the most important element can’t be purchased: confidence. Dolly carries herself with warmth, humor, and unshakeable self-assurance. Channel that energy, and you’re halfway to a perfect costume.

Makeup and Hair Tips
Dolly’s makeup is glamorous but not overly complicated. Focus on:
- Flawless, luminous base makeup
- Defined eyebrows
- Dramatic eyelashes (false lashes are your friend)
- Pink or coral eyeshadow
- Black eyeliner
- Bright pink or red lipstick
- Blush for a healthy glow
If you’re using a wig, make sure to style it before the event. Tease the roots for volume, curl the ends, and use plenty of hairspray. Dolly’s hair has serious height and body—don’t be shy with the styling products.

Iconic Pink 9 to 5 Power Suit
Source: Pinterest
This is the quintessential Dolly Parton look—the pink power suit from her 9 to 5 era that defined 1980s country glam. The fitted jacket with structured shoulders, paired with a matching skirt or pants, creates an instantly recognizable silhouette that screams confidence and Southern sophistication.
What makes this costume so effective is its balance of professional polish and Dolly’s signature sparkle. The pink color is bold without being overwhelming, and the sequin or rhinestone details catch the light beautifully. This look works for Halloween parties, themed events, or anytime you want to channel your inner country music queen.
To recreate this look, look for a pink blazer with some structure (thrift stores often have 80s suits), add rhinestone buttons or a sparkly brooch, and pair with a pink skirt or pants. Don’t forget the big blonde wig with serious volume, red lipstick, and statement jewelry to complete the transformation.
1970s Bell-Bottom Country Glam
Source: Pinterest
This vintage 1970s Dolly look captures her early country star days with flowing bell-bottom pants, an embroidered western shirt, and layers of jewelry. The earthy tones mixed with sparkle create a bohemian country aesthetic that’s both retro and timeless.
The beauty of this era’s style is its accessibility—bell-bottoms and western shirts are easy to find at thrift stores, and the embroidered details add authentic vintage charm. The relaxed fit is comfortable for all-night wear, and the look photographs beautifully with its flowing lines and textured fabrics.
To achieve this look, hunt for high-waisted flared jeans or pants, a western-style shirt with embroidery or rhinestone details, and layer on the jewelry. Add a suede or fringe vest for extra authenticity, and style your blonde wig with loose, natural-looking curls rather than the bigger 80s volume.
